It rained all day! But I did have to share with you one last photo of fungus for this year - this is a fly agaric - looks amazing doesnt it - it was up on Joel Park right opposite Holt School. It is poisonous (but mostly not fatal) it is also hallucinogenic - probably best not to tell the school children!
